Understanding HELOC Draw and Repayment Periods

Most HELOCs have two phases:

Draw Period

  • You can borrow as needed up to your credit limit
  • Payments may be interest-only
  • Flexible access to funds

Repayment Period

  • Borrowing stops
  • Monthly payments include principal and interest
  • Payments increase compared to draw period

HELOC vs Home Equity Loan

FeatureHELOCHome Equity Loan
BorrowingFlexibleLump sum
InterestVariableOften fixed
PaymentsVaryFixed
Use caseOngoing expensesOne-time needs
